noun 
  1. The (usually single) upright part of a tree, between the roots and the branches.
  2. A large suitcase, usually requiring two persons to lift and with a hinged lid.
  3. torso, Torso.
  4. The extended and articulated nose or nasal organ of an elephant.
  5. (context, US, automotive) The luggage storage compartment of a sedan/saloon style car.
  6. (context, US, telecommunications) A circuit between telephone switchboards or other switching equipment.
Etymology: From tronc.
